Seppankizhangu (Taro or Colocasia) is a starchy, white-fleshed root vegetable. Its health benefits come from its rich source of nutrients, which include potassium, calcium, magnesium, phosphorus, folate and fiber. It has 30% less fat and more fiber than potato. As a starchy vegetable, Seppankizhangu contains more carbs than other types of vegetables. It is also an excellent source of resistant starch, which accounts for improved heart health, blood sugar levels, body weight and gut health. Seppankizhangu helps keep your blood pressure normal and regulates your blood sugar. The high level of dietary fiber found in Seppankizhangu makes it very important for supporting our gastrointestinal health - in short, the digestive system. Since it has low calories and high fiber, eating Seppankizhangu can be useful to lose weight. Seppankizhangu contains good amounts of antioxidants, as well as vitamins C, B and E. Since it is a good source of magnesium, including it in your diet is good for bone health, muscle and nerve function and immune health.
